As nouns, sweetener is a hyponym of temptation; that is, sweetener is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than temptation:
  • temptation: something that seduces or has the quality to seduce
  • sweetener: anything that serves as an enticement
Other hyponyms of temptation include forbidden fruit, bait, come-on, hook, lure, allurement.
